Add 27/21 and 50/6
1st number: 1 6/21, 2nd number: 8 2/6
27/21 + 50/6 is 202/21.
Steps for adding fractions
-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
LCM of 21 and 6 is 42
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 42 - For the 1st fraction, since 21 × 2 = 42,
27/21 = 27 × 2/21 × 2 = 54/42 -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 6 × 7 = 42,
50/6 = 50 × 7/6 × 7 = 350/42 - Add the two like fractions:
54/42 + 350/42 = 54 + 350/42 = 404/42 - 404/42 simplified gives 202/21
- So, 27/21 + 50/6 = 202/21
